Department of Environment, Community and Local Government
Motor Tax Collection

1436. To ask the Minister for Environment, Community and Local Government if his Department has considered the needs of members of the public who are not in a position to avail of online services in the closure of local motor tax offices, in particular if this has been considered for the closure of offices in the South Dublin and Dún Laoghaire Rathdown local authority areas; if any re-opening of offices is being considered;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[31251/15]
Alan Kelly (Tipperary North, Labour)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source
While 75% of all motor tax transactions in Dublin are now made online, motor tax applications can be made by post, as well as by presenting in person at Dublin City Council’s Smithfield Office. The location and number of motor tax off ices in Dublin is a matter for Dublin City Council, which administers the service on behalf of the three other Dublin local authorities.
